How much do kitchen installer j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 3, 2026, the average hourly pay for kitchen installer in the United States is $24.74,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$19.23 and $28.85 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ges faced by kitchen installers and how can they be addressed?

Kitchen installers often encounter challenges such as unexpected structural issues, delays in material delivery, and working within occupied homes. Addressing these challenges requires strong problem-solving skills, clear communication with clients and suppliers, and flexibility in adapting installation plans. Successful installers proactively anticipate possible complications, ensure accurate measurements, and coordinate closely with other tradespeople to keep projects on track and maintain client satisfaction.

What are kitchen installers?

Kitchen installers are skilled professionals who specialize in fitting and assembling kitchen units, cabinets, appliances, and countertops in homes and businesses. They read and interpret design plans, measure spaces accurately, and ensure all components are installed securely and level. Kitchen installers may also handle minor plumbing, electrical work, and finishing touches to ensure a complete and functional kitchen. Their work is essential for transforming a kitchen design into a finished, usable space.

What Does a Kitchen Installer Do?

A kitchen installer places appliances and components in a kitchen. Your duties in this career include the installation of features like cabinets and countertops. Depending on your job, you may also install appliances like stoves, sinks, and exhaust fans. When you install custom products, you need to measure the space in the kitchen and size the cabinets or counters accordingly. You usually need to cut materials at the warehouse or on the job site. Kitchen installers often work from blueprints. Your responsibilities often include interacting with the building owner to ensure that the installation meets their expectations.

What is the difference between Kitchen Installer vs Kitchen Carpenter?

AspectKitchen InstallerKitchen Carpenter
CertificationsTypically requires basic carpentry and installation certificationsOften has carpentry certifications or relevant trade qualifications
Work EnvironmentWorks mainly on-site installing cabinets, appliances, and fixturesWorks on-site or in workshops building custom cabinets and furniture
Employer & Industry UsageUsed by renovation companies, kitchen specialists, and contractorsUsed by carpentry firms, custom cabinet makers, and renovation companies

While both roles involve carpentry skills, a Kitchen Installer primarily focuses on installing kitchen components, whereas a Kitchen Carpenter may be involved in building custom cabinetry and furniture. The roles often overlap, but the installer emphasizes on-site installation, and the carpenter on custom fabrication.

Do you need a qualification to be a kitchen fitter?

A kitchen fitter typically does not require formal qualifications but benefits from relevant skills such as carpentry, plumbing, and electrical knowledge. Many employers value experience, apprenticeships, or vocational training in joinery or building trades. Certification in health and safety or specific trade courses can enhance job prospects and ensure compliance with regulations.

How much to charge for kitchen installation?

Kitchen installers typically charge between $50 and $150 per hour, depending on experience, location, and project complexity. Some may offer flat rates for entire installations, which can range from $1,500 to $10,000 or more. Factors such as the scope of work, materials, and required permits can influence the overall cost.

How to be a kitchen installer?

To become a kitchen installer, you typically need a high school diploma or equivalent and gain experience through apprenticeships or on-the-job training. Skills in carpentry, plumbing, and electrical work are important, and familiarity with tools and installation techniques is essential. Certification is not mandatory but can improve job prospects and credibility in the field.
